About Inari Shrines and Fox Statues
Inari shrines are widely loved for their uniquely Japanese atmosphere. The fox motif is especially iconic, and fox statues are often placed as symbolic guardians. In a Japanese garden, an Inari fox statue can add a calm sense of protection and presence.

About Hanazawa Stone (Granite)
Hanazawa Stone is quarried in Hanazawa-cho, Toyota City, Aichi Prefecture, Japan. This Japanese granite is valued for its uniformly fine grain, balanced hardness, and toughness. The finished surface is known for its clean, premium appearance, which is why it is widely used for tombstones, memorials, monuments, sculptures, and other decorative stonework.
About Tomatsu Stone Works
Tomatsu Stone Works is a stone workshop founded in 1902. The fourth-generation master, a graduate of an art university, specializes in carving Buddhist statues, guardian lion-dog statues (komainu), busts, and dragon sculptures. The studio also produces commissioned stone artworks for other Japanese stonemasons.
